随书源码在哪里下载呢
下载资源地址:http://www.broadview.com.cn/file/resource/160018166041233031228107162167047218046173044239 也可以点击本页面右边的,下载资源下面的链接。
怎么感觉最后一章好多页面都运行不起来啊,controller对应的view没有,比如(@RequestMapping(“/register/email”)中 return “user/registerByEmail”;);这个registerByEmail压根都没有吧
最后一章的重点不是mvc模板了,这是最基础的表单模板,在mvc那章有讲解哦。您也可以使用postman提交数据进行测试。
@longzhonghua 那这个例子就不完整了啊,没法直接看了,既然直接作为一整章来完成一个例子,都不完整吗 ???
@shenbao 书中讲解过的都有
提供的资源压缩包怎么无法解压
谢谢您的反馈,但是刚下载测试没有问题哦,有可能您在下载时,网络传输错误导致了文件包损坏,麻烦您再次重新下载解压即可。若不成功,可以考虑使用书封底(书反过来,即背面)的GitHub资源地址下载。
第14章项目导入后报错。依赖全部下载了,没用
不知道您产生了什么问题,有个地方需要自己配置,如下: spring.mail.host=smtp.126.com spring.mail.username=**@126.com spring.mail.password=** spring.mail.port=465 spring.mail.default-encoding=UTF-8 mail.fromMail.addr=**@126.com #忘记密码 mail.subject.forgotpassword=主题 mail.content.forgotpassword=忘记密码的内容 说明:这里是配置自动发送邮件的配置信息 #激活邮箱 Ascii/Native编码互转 mail.subject.active= mail.content.active= forgotpassword.url=http://localhost:8080/home/newPassword activeuser.url=http://localhost:8080/home/activeuserEmail
@longzhonghua 现在情况大概是数据库问题。咱们书籍是没数据库脚本的吗?
@haiping JPA是自动创建数据表的,亲,建议您看看1-3章,里面有怎么看错误,以及怎么提问的建议;您也可以贴相关的报错信息,以便定位是什么问题;您还可以加入读者群,以便在群里及时讨论。
作者你好,想问个问题。书中提到RBAC控制权限,想知道RBAC不是指只根据角色来控制吗。譬如,页面需要控制按钮权限,那么就在相关的处理器方法上添加@PreAuthorize("hasRole('角色')")来进行鉴权。而书中是通过自定义 RbacService 接口实现进行根据权限(permission)鉴权,而不是根据Role鉴权。那么这种做法是否违背了RBAC的设计理念呢?望解答
@PreAuthorize("hasRole('角色')")
权限(permission)
Role
您好,您的思考非常好。因为业务上的差异,完全遵循RBAC模型是很难的。RBAC是一种模型或者可以说一种思想,所以,不必完全参照。需要在“权限”、“角色”、“用户”之间根据业务系统考虑设计架构。如果您只需要根据角色来定义权限进行控制,则更容易实现,但是您需要考虑可扩展性。 如果您有兴趣,可以仔细研究下RBAC相关资料,这里概要的说明下: RBAC包含RBAC0-RBAC3共4个模型。 RBAC0的模型中包括用户(U)、角色(R)和许可权(P)等3类实体集合。 RBAC1中增加了角色分级的概念,一个角色可以从另一个角色继承许可权。 RBAC2中增加了一些限**制,强调在RBAC的不同组件中在配置方面的一些限**制。 RBAC3称为统一模型,它包含了RBAC1和RBAC2,利用传递性,也把RBAC0包括在内。
随书源码在哪里下载呢
怎么感觉最后一章好多页面都运行不起来啊,controller对应的view没有,比如(@RequestMapping(“/register/email”)中 return “user/registerByEmail”;);这个registerByEmail压根都没有吧
提供的资源压缩包怎么无法解压
第14章项目导入后报错。依赖全部下载了,没用
作者你好,想问个问题。
书中提到RBAC控制权限,想知道RBAC不是指只根据角色来控制吗。
譬如,页面需要控制按钮权限,那么就在相关的处理器方法上添加
@PreAuthorize("hasRole('角色')")
来进行鉴权。而书中是通过自定义 RbacService 接口实现进行根据
权限(permission)
鉴权,而不是根据Role
鉴权。那么这种做法是否违背了RBAC的设计理念呢?望解答